Learn to Face Criticisms

Posted in: Uncategorized by wpat on September 09, 2009

 

 

 Everyone has faced some kind of criticism at some point in their lives for sure. No one in their sane head would call criticisms as fun. Rather they can turnout to be quite discouraging.

 

You must keep a very positive attitude when it comes to criticisms. For doing this you must be aware of the two vital areas from where every form of criticism usually generates.

 

 

This is the type of criticism that usually hurts the most. No body likes the fact that you are being criticized by the people whom you love and respect the most.

 

However one must keep their intentions in mind. If someone is really close to you and want the best to happen to you, they would not sweet talk you for your mistakes.

 

When your closest ones criticize it is usually a constructive criticism and you must pay heed to that and if you feel that it is for your best interest then follow their suggestions and imply the adjustments they might offer.

 

This form of criticism can come as a surprise or might blindside you. This type of criticisms usually comes from people whom you never thought important or never knew that they were keeping a tab on your life.

 

Though some of the times these criticisms do pay off but most of the times it is best not to pay any kind of attention on what they have to say. Even if you are right and doing something positive and great there will be people who will come and criticize your work.

 

In both the above mentioned examples keep in mind that your attitude should not under any circumstances be affected by the criticisms. Maintaining a constant positive attitude is a lot like when it rains outside. Just because it is raining outside does not necessarily imply that you would have to sit inside the room.

 

Rather you put on a raincoat or take an umbrella and go outside in spite of the rain. Similarly if criticisms starts showering upon you do not let that stop you from achieving any goal that you have set for yourself in your life.

 

You must keep a positive outlook. Maintaining this positive attitude would help you in keeping the criticisms out of your life.
